1* ...How was Zed able to make fog on the window of his cell? He's a robot!
2** He runs on hydrogen cells, and just like a hydrogen car, produces steam as exhaust. Like mammalian respiration, the water vapor is normally invisible unless the air is cold or exhalations are deliberately concentrated on a transparent surface.

9* Why did Clank immediately want to warn the Rangers about Drek's plan? Did his status as a defect just so happen to give him an automatic clear sense of right and wrong?
10** If the origin story carried over to the rebooted series, then Clank was not just a defect but also had a soul sent to him by his "father", Orvus. This is probably what gave him a sense of right and wrong.
